Modular construction involves manufacturing components in a factory and then assembling them on site.

While this can lead to faster construction times and cost savings, it also means that there are limitations in terms of design and customization. According to modular construction expert, Hren, wood-framed construction is more affordable but is not feasible for buildings taller than four floors. For taller buildings, modular units with steel studs are required, which can be much more expensive. Despite these challenges, the modular construction industry is rapidly advancing thanks to the use of digital technologies, lightweight materials, and improved manufacturing processes. In fact, in July of this year, Concord will inaugurate the construction of the “tallest modular hotel in history” in Manhattan.

The 25-story, 170-room AC Hotel in the NoMad district is a testament to the potential of modular construction. However, one of the main limitations of modular construction is the limited number of manufacturers that have the capabilities and financial capacity to offer commercial products. This means that businesses may have limited options when it comes to choosing a modular module manufacturer. In a typical modular design project, rooms and bathrooms are built in climate-controlled factories, often located in rural areas far from the construction site. While this can lead to cost savings and faster construction times, it also means that transportation costs and the risk of damage during transport must be taken into account.
